Transaction 3ec387f34bf673fe114c17a93c862c95bbf4af5569a64d875ccbcd57cfa9cb32
1 Input
1 Output
-
3ec387f34bf673fe114c17a93c862c95bbf4af5569a64d875ccbcd57cfa9cb32:0
- value
- 2832247
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6bba7d6c5585e292a57341491ed7dcfd913b38a6 OP_EQUAL
- address
- 3BWddcmCjB6yKXNghdZytJZzqjjEA29Z25